johanneslqq 发表于 2014-7-10 18:07:51

如何让Pi读取接收到的蓝牙数据中的数字

我在pi上安装了wiring Pi字库,用minicom 看了下Pi接收到蓝牙发送的几个数据,接收到的数据是这样的:g80s10x50y60
请教各位如何读出字母之后的数字,因为我只需要数字,例如 g之后是80,s之后的10,x之后是50,y之后是60,我希望用到80,10,50和60。谢谢了先。

清蒸小绵羊 发表于 2014-7-14 15:04:03

用正则拆分一下:import re
str = "A00b33c33D44"
pattern = re.compile(r'')
list = pattern.split(str)
页: [1]
查看完整版本: 如何让Pi读取接收到的蓝牙数据中的数字